i was told jimbe is a japanese style pyjama? i tried to look it up on google but i think i have the wrong thing...
PostPosted: Wed Oct 07, 2009 6:30 am


Is it this?
I typed in jinbei.
I think it would be pronounced as "jiMbei" instead of "jiNbei" though since the n is followed by a consonant made with the lips (p, b, and m. in this case b).

Yeah, the best deals on Yukata are just slightly before the summer matsuri (festival) season. Otherwise they could run nearly 100 dollars or even more depending on the quality. Jumbei are pretty cheap and I have a set I got in Harajuku and it was like 30 dollars or so. They are really like Pajamas though, they are worn by teens and older guys sometimes. They are a LOT cooler than wearing yukata particularly because with some, it feels like you aren't wearing a lot at all. rofl
